Jakob S. Kottmann is a scholar working on Artificial Intelligence, Atomic and Molecular Physics, and Optics and Spectroscopy. According to data from OpenAlex, Jakob S. Kottmann has authored 18 papers receiving a total of 1.2k indexed citations (citations by other indexed papers that have themselves been cited), including 14 papers in Artificial Intelligence, 12 papers in Atomic and Molecular Physics, and Optics and 4 papers in Spectroscopy. Recurrent topics in Jakob S. Kottmann's work include Quantum Computing Algorithms and Architecture (14 papers), Quantum Information and Cryptography (10 papers) and Quantum and electron transport phenomena (5 papers). Jakob S. Kottmann is often cited by papers focused on Quantum Computing Algorithms and Architecture (14 papers), Quantum Information and Cryptography (10 papers) and Quantum and electron transport phenomena (5 papers). Jakob S. Kottmann collaborates with scholars based in Germany, Canada and United States. Jakob S. Kottmann's co-authors include Alán Aspuru‐Guzik, Thi Ha Kyaw, Matthias Degroote, Alba Cervera-Lierta, Abhinav Anand, Kishor Bharti, Sukin Sim, Wai‐Keong Mok, L. C. Kwek and Tim Menke and has published in prestigious journals such as The Journal of Chemical Physics, Reviews of Modern Physics and Physical Chemistry Chemical Physics.
